What is a lead counter sales associate?

Lead Counter Sales Associates are experienced retail professionals who oversee the sales counter activities in stores or distribution centers. They provide excellent customer service, manage inventory, and assist customers with product selection and purchases. In addition to sales responsibilities, they often supervise and train other counter sales staff, resolve customer issues, and ensure that company policies and sales goals are met. Their leadership helps maintain smooth operations and a positive customer experience.

How does a lead counter sales associate balance customer service duties with inventory management responsibilities?

As a Lead Counter Sales Associate, you'll regularly juggle front-line customer service with behind-the-scenes inventory tasks. While assisting customers, answering product queries, and processing transactions are top priorities, you’re also responsible for monitoring stock levels, organizing displays, and coordinating with warehouse or supply teams to ensure product availability. Effective time management and clear communication with both customers and team members are essential to meet sales goals and maintain operational efficiency. This balance is key to providing excellent service while keeping the sales floor well-stocked and organized.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a lead counter sales associate?

To thrive as a Lead Counter Sales Associate, you need strong product knowledge, sales expertise, and experience in customer service,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, inventory management software, and sometimes basic accounting tools is typically required. Exceptional communication, leadership, and problem-solving skills help you effectively assist customers and guide team members. These skills are crucial for driving sales, ensuring customer satisfaction, and maintaining efficient store operations.

Summary
The Counter Sales Associate is responsible for our sales counter at one of our wholesale HVAC distributorships that carries multiple brands of equipment, parts, and supplies. The goal of this role is to provide strong customer service in a sales-oriented setting.
Essential Duties/Accountabilities
  • Represent Baker Distributing Company as a leader in the industry ensuring maximum sales.
  • Interact with internal and outside salespeople, vendors and contractors.
  • Responsible for showroom merchandising and re-stocking product.
  • Assist in resolving customer relations problems with both dealers and end users.
  • Complete sales order process for customers with efforts to up-sell associated items.
  • Service walk-in and telephone customers and assist with sourcing and shipping parts, inventory control and warranty administration.
  • Provide customer product and service needs by researching products via computer system, catalog, telephone or other reference sources.
  • Arrange stock on shelves or racks in sales area and keeps merchandise in order.
  • Apply suggestive selling techniques and up-sells to current and prospective customers.
  • Conduct outgoing customer sales or service calls and resolve customer complaints.

Qualifications
  • High School Diploma or GED required; equivalent experience may be considered.
  • Bachelor's degree in business or related field preferred; equivalent professional experience may substitute.
  • Demonstrated experience with HVAC equipment in a wholesale distribution setting.
  • Background in sales, operations, purchasing, or inventory management preferred.
  • Strong interpersonal skills with a focus on customer service, problem-solving, and relationship-building.
  • Ability to manage multiple tasks in a dynamic, fast-paced environment; reasonable accommodations will be provided as needed.
  • Demonstrated interest in continuous learning, mentoring, and leadership.
  • Mechanical or technical experience preferred.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office or similar productivity tools; assistive technologies may be used to support this function.

Skills
  • Strong interpersonal skills.
  • Excellent customer service mindset with the ability to develop long term relationships.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Excellent analytical aptitude with a proven ability to analyze/interpret data.
  • Strong and creative problem-solving skills
  • Ability to work independently and in a team environment.
  • Proactively seeks continuous process and service improvements.
  • This role requires the ability to understand and communicate in English to comply with safety standards, training, policies, and procedures. Reasonable accommodations will be provided to support effective communication.

Physical Demands and Work Environment
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of the job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ions of the job.
  • Required to move parts and equipment weighing up to 50 pounds.
  • Required to position self to access equipment by standing, sitting, or walking, climbing, kneeling, crouching, or crawling.
  • Operates computer and telephone equipment for extended periods of time.
  • Visual acuity is required to perform essential job functions such as reading labels, inspecting equipment, monitoring inventory, and operating machinery. Tasks may involve close vision, distance vision, color differentiation, peripheral awareness, depth perception, and visual focus.
  • Required to operate warehouse equipment such as forklifts and pallet jacks
